## Log Sampling — Chirpnest Service

Chirpnest is, frankly, the chattiest service we run — it emits roughly 40k log lines a minute at peak. To keep the `logvault` store from drowning, we sample INFO-level entries at 1:50 and keep all WARN and above. Sampling decisions are deterministic per request ID, so traces stay coherent. The sampler persists its rate config and counters in a small Postgres instance, connected via the string below.

replica DSN, yawif-yaguf: mysql://aldael_svc:OI@db-520b.halixio.internal:5432/kasok

Churn in the Brightmere Pilot (Managers Only)

This page summarises churn figures from the Brightmere pilot for sales leads. Of the 140 accounts onboarded, 22 lapsed within the first eight weeks, concentrated among small-format customers in the Carden district. Exit interviews point to onboarding friction and unclear pricing rather than product fit. Retention offers trialled in week ten cut further losses by roughly half. Corrective actions are being drafted with the support team. The confidential business-plan note appears directly below.

confidential, kahog-bawif: The northern region missed its Pramir quota by 20.0 percent last quarter. Casaxek Freight plans to lower the Fraion list price by 41.5 percent in December. The finance team signed off on a budget of $236.4 million for Project Druius. The renewal with Fenysix Partners closes at $91.3 million a year, 2.1 percent below the last contract.

Night-shift staff: Floor 4 of the Tellhaven Building opens this week. After 21:00, access is via the rear stairwell only; the lifts are locked out overnight during the settling period. Complete a walk-through of the new floor once per shift and log it. The stairwell keypad accepts the code below.

badge for yahop-fawep: bdg-XBKXI-68071

**Q: What happens during a fire drill — do contractors need to do anything special?**

Yep! When the alarm sounds at the Dovehurst site, head straight to Assembly Area B by the loading yard and find the orange-vested marshal. Contractors are counted separately from Quillon staff, so give your name and the team you're working with. Don't wander back in until the marshal clears you. To re-enter via the contractor gate after roll call, use the pass code below.

turnstile pass: bdg-YEOZLM-79341408